    AnnotationElectrochemical measurements in aqueous and aprotic media have been carried out on anatase single crystals with exposed (101) and (001) surfaces, respectively.Water reduction and photooxidation take place at more negative potentials for the (001) surface than for the (101) surface.This can be rationalized in terms of a more negative flatband potential (by ca. 60 mV) for the (001)face. Lithium insertion is favored on the (001) face.
